I remember that sale well. I was there. I got outbid on every horse I bid on. I was second underbidder on one that Larry Baron bought for $140,000. Her name was Shacked Up. Career winner of $1mm plus, but as soon as I saw Larry bidding I knew they were going to run him up. I pegged her at $100k, and I don't think there was a legit bid between $110k and $140k.

Anyway John paid a record amount Showherthemoney. She was a 4yo mare, won about $750k, and was one of the top pacing fillies that year. Very strong pedigree, a lot of production, and she was half to Put On A Show who was the top 3yo pacing filly that year. No way worth $700k! Too bad for John.

Didn't he sell Cash Is King out of that mare?
